Comparing the GOTRAX Xr and GOTRAX Xr Ultra Electric Scooters
When considering the GOTRAX brand, the Xr and Xr Ultra models continue to be top choices for fans of electric scooters. Although they share numerous similar features, the key differences lie in their power performance, weight capacity, and construction.
Firstly, the main distinguishing factor is the power output generated by each model's motor. The GOTRAX Xr is powered by a 250-watt motor, offering a top speed of 15.5 mph. The Xr Ultra, on the other hand, packs a more impressive punch with a 300-watt motor, providing a slight edge in acceleration and hill climbing capability.
Secondly, each scooter's load-bearing capacity varies. The Xr can support up to 220 lbs, whereas the Xr Ultra can accommodate riders weighing up to 265 lbs, making it a more suitable choice for heavier riders.
Lastly, the differences in construction play a role in the rider experience. The Xr features a solid rear wheel designed for durability, while the Xr Ultra is equipped with a pneumatic rear wheel that offers enhanced shock absorption and comfort during rides.
Both scooters are applauded for their 15.5-mile range, impressive speed for city commuting, and efficient braking system. While both models have advantages, the choice between the GOTRAX Xr and the Xr Ultra ultimately depends on the rider's requirements in terms of power, weight capacity, and comfort.
